Hvordan integrere Razorpay med systeme.io
I denne artikkelen vil du lære hvordan du integrerer din Razorpay-konto med din systeme.io-konto.
For å komme i gang trenger du:
- En Systeme.io konto
- En Razorpay-konto
Oppsett og konfigurasjon
1. For å koble Razorpay-kontoen din til systeme.io-kontoen, klikk på profilbildet ditt og deretter på Innstillinger (1).
I menyen til venstre på siden, klikk på Payment Gateways (2), og deretter på Connect (3).
2. Legg til Razorpay-opplysningene dine på systeme.io-kontoen din, og klikk på Lagre (4).
Generering av API-nøklers ID/Secret
For å få API-nøkkel-ID/hemmelig informasjon fra din Razorpay, logg inn på Razorpay-kontoen din, gå til Innstillinger (4), og deretter til Nettsteder & API-nøkler (5).
Generer og kopier API-nøklene ID/secret (6)
Alternativt kan du logge inn på kontoen din og gå til https://dashboard.razorpay.com/app/keys for å generere og kopiere API-nøkkelens ID/hemmelighet.
Konfigurasjon av Razorpay-webhookene
1. Kopier webhook-URL-en og hemmeligheten fra Razorpay-seksjonen i kontoen din systeme.io.
2. Klikk på Innstillinger (7), og gå deretter fra din Razorpay-konto til Webhooks (8) og klikk på Legg til ny webhook (9).
3. I popup-vinduet som vises, lim inn webhook-URL-en og webhook-hemmeligheten.
Kryss av følgende felt for å konfigurere hendelser:
Betalingshendelser:
- Betaling. Autorisert
- payment.failed
- betaling. fanget
Rekkefølge arrangementer:
- order.paid
Fakturahendelser:
- invoice.paid
- faktura.utløpt
Abonnementsarrangementer:
- subscription.autentisert
- subscription.paused
- abonnement.gjenopptatt
- subscription.aktivert
- abonnement.venter
- subscription.halted
-
subscription.charged
- abonnement.kansellert.
- subscription.fullført
- subscription.oppdatert
Refusjonsarrangementer:
- Refund.behandlet
-
refund.created
VIKTIG: Pass på å krysse av for arrangementene nevnt ovenfor. Uten dem vil systeme.io ikke kunne få tilgang til nødvendig informasjon for å samle inn transaksjoner/abonnementer, og kundene vil ikke ha tilgang til ressursene.
Merk: For at Razorpay-integrasjon skal fungere riktig, må bestillingsskjemaet ditt inkludere disse obligatoriske feltene: E-post, Fornavn, Etternavn og Telefonnummer. Uten dem kan ikke betalinger behandles gjennom Razorpay-gatewayen.
Hva skjer når en Razorpay-betaling mislykkes?
I tillegg til hovedbetalingsforsøket vil det bli gjort tre forsøk, med én dag mellom hvert forsøk. Forsinkelsen mellom hvert forsøk kan ikke endres. Selgeren har imidlertid muligheten til å gjøre et nytt debetforsøk uten å vente på én dags forsinkelse fra Razorpay-dashbordet. Det er imidlertid viktig å merke seg at dette ikke vil påvirke det maksimale antallet forsøk.





